本考案は公園、自然歩道、その他道路等に設置
される擬木柵に関するものである。[Detailed description of the invention] (Field of industrial application) The present invention relates to a pseudo-wooden fence installed in parks, nature trails, and other roads.

材により固定されている。(Prior Art) Conventionally, in this type of pseudo-tree fence, as shown in Fig. 7, pseudo-tree-like posts 1' made of concrete are erected in a row at appropriate intervals, and concrete posts 1' are placed between the posts 1' and 1'. A pseudo-wooden horizontal beam 2' is constructed,
A recess 11' is provided in the side surface of the column 1', and the end of the horizontal bar 2' is inserted into the recess 11' and fixed with cement joint material.

る問題点がある。(Problems to be Solved by the Invention) However, since the posts and horizontal bars of such conventional artificial wooden fences are made of concrete, there is a problem that the posts and horizontal bars are heavy and the construction work is labor intensive. In addition, since the ends of the horizontal bars are inserted into recesses provided on the sides of the posts, the posts and the horizontal bars must be assembled sequentially from the ends of the fence, resulting in poor workability. Moreover, since there is a gap between the concave part of the column and the end of the horizontal beam, it is fixed with cement joint material, so the column and horizontal beam must be supported separately with supporting materials until the joint material hardens. There is a problem that the construction work is time-consuming.
本考案はかかる従来の問題点を解決した擬木柵
を提供することを目的としている。 The object of the present invention is to provide a pseudo-wooden fence that solves these conventional problems.

建植されている。 In the drawing, 1 is a support, and a metal pipe 11
A pseudo-wood-like covering layer 12 is provided on the circumferential surface of the holder. The coating layer 12 is provided after the metal tube 11 is integrated with a receiving metal fitting 4 of a mounting metal fitting 3, which will be described later, by welding or the like. The covering layer 12 is generally formed of cement mortar or cement mortar mixed with latex, or made of lightweight aggregate such as river sand, fine crushed stone, ceramic pieces, perlite, and shirasu balloons, and plaster.
It is made of a binding material such as cement or synthetic resin, and its surface is appropriately textured or painted. Further, the end of the metal tube 11 is covered with a pseudo-wood-like cap provided with annual rings. The pillars 1 are erected in a row at appropriate intervals as shown in FIGS. 5 and 6.

に擬木状縦桟6が架設されていてもよい。 Reference numeral 2 is a horizontal beam having the same structure as the support column 1, with a pseudo-wood-like coating layer 22 provided on the circumferential surface of a metal tube 21. The horizontal beam 2 is connected to the support 1, as shown in Figures 5 and 6.
1 via a mounting bracket 3, which will be described later. Further, it is preferable that the coating layer 22 is removed from the end of the horizontal beam 2, since it can be firmly tightened with the mounting bracket 3 and fixed to the column 1. A bolt hole 23 for attachment is bored at the end of the horizontal beam 2. Note that the horizontal bars 2 may be provided in multiple stages between the supports 1, 1 as shown in FIG. 5, or the horizontal bars 2, 2,
A pseudo-wooden vertical beam 6 may be installed on the.

である。 The mounting fittings 3 are formed from a pair of receiving fittings 4 and lid fittings 5, and are used to attach the horizontal beams 2 to the pillars 1.

ように設けられている。 The receiving bracket 4 is made of metal and has a horizontally long groove shape, and has a first
As shown in the figure, a base end portion 41 is fixed to the circumferential surface of the metal tube 11 of the strut 1 by welding or the like and protrudes in the radial direction of the strut 1. In general, the receiving fitting 4 has a groove shape with a semicircular cross section, and as shown in FIG.
It is made to protrude in a dendritic manner from the base. A pseudo-wood-like covering layer 43 similar to the pseudo-wood-like covering layer 12 of the support column 1 is provided on the outer surface of the receiving metal fitting 4. Bracket 4
has a groove shape that can fit and support the end of the horizontal bar 2, and a bolt hole 44 for attaching the horizontal bar 2 is bored in the bottom surface thereof. Further, as shown in FIG. 4, the bottom surface of the receiving metal fitting 4 is deep drawn, etc.
If a continuous blindfold part 45 is provided in 2,
The bolt holes 44, that is, the bolts 53 and nuts 54 to be described later, are blocked by the blind portion 45 and are not visible from the outside, which is preferable for aesthetics. Note that 46 is a drainage hole, which is provided so that rainwater or the like that has entered the receiving metal fitting 4 can be drained away.

ようになされている。 The lid fitting 5 has a metal main body 51 in the shape of an oblong inverted groove, and a pseudo-wood-like coating layer 52 is provided on the outer surface of the metal body 51 in the same manner as the receiving fitting 4, and a bolt 53 corresponding to the bolt hole 44 of the receiving fitting 4 is protruded from the inner surface. has been made into The main body 51 generally has an inverted groove shape with a semicircular cross section, and the holder 4
It is made to form the cylindrical part which sandwiches the horizontal beam 2 together.

決められればよい。 Therefore, in order to attach the posts 1 and the horizontal bars 2 in the artificial wooden fence of the present invention, the support fittings 4 are integrated with the posts 1 in advance as described above, and the posts 1 are planted in a row at appropriate intervals. Next, the horizontal beam 2 is placed between the pillars 1, 1 with its end portion placed on the receiving metal fitting 4, and the horizontal beam 2 is placed in a temporarily supported state. Next, as shown in FIGS. 2 and 3, the bolts 53 protruding from the inner surface are inserted into the bolt holes 23 of the horizontal bar 2 and the bolts of the receiving bracket 4 so that the horizontal bar 2 is sandwiched between the lid metal fitting 5 and the receiving metal fitting 4. Hole 44
A nut 54 is screwed onto the tip of the bolt 53 to tighten the lid fitting 5 and the receiving fitting 4 integrally. Note that the direction in which the mounting fittings 3, particularly the receiving fittings 4, protrude from the support post 1 may be determined depending on the construction direction of the fence, that is, whether the fence is a straight continuous fence or a fence that is constructed with an appropriate bend.

減することができる。(Effects of the invention) As detailed above, the pseudo-wooden fence of the present invention is lighter in weight than conventional concrete-made fences because the supports and horizontal bars are formed by providing a pseudo-wood-like covering layer on the circumferential surface of metal pipes. Therefore, heavy labor during construction work can be reduced.

にできる。 In addition, the mounting bracket consists of a pair of receiving brackets and a lid bracket, the brackets are integrally protruded in the radial direction of the column, and the lid brackets are arranged between the end of the horizontal bar supported on the bracket and the bracket. Since the bolts on the inner surface pass through the horizontal beam and the receiving metal fittings as if pinching, and are tightened with nuts, the horizontal beam can be assembled while being temporarily supported on the receiving metal fittings, and workability can be improved.
The assembly work can be standardized, and the connection between columns and horizontal beams can be made stronger and faster than before. Moreover, it can be easily assembled and disassembled, and maintenance can be easily performed.

る。 Furthermore, since the pseudo-wood-like coating layer is provided on the outer surfaces of the receiving metal fittings and the lid fittings, the fence can be made to be compatible with the natural environment without feeling out of place with the pillars and horizontal beams.
